Debian域名DNS配置分客户端和服务端,具体如下:
/etc/resolv.conf
文件,添加DNS服务器地址,如nameserver 8.8.8.8
,保存后重启网络服务sudo systemctl restart networking
。/etc/systemd/resolved.conf
文件,取消注释#DNS
行并添加DNS服务器地址,如DNS=8.8.8.8
,保存后重启systemd-resolved
服务sudo systemctl restart systemd-resolved
。也可通过nmcli
命令设置(适用于较新版本)。sudo apt update
和sudo apt install bind9 bind9utils bind9-doc
。/etc/bind/named.conf.options
,设置监听地址、转发器等选项。/etc/bind/named.conf.local
中添加正向和反向解析区域定义。/etc/bind/
目录下创建正向和反向区域文件,如db.example.com
和db.192.168.1
,并添加相应的资源记录。sudo named-checkconf
和sudo named-checkzone
检查配置文件语法,无误后重启BIND服务sudo systemctl restart bind9
。